Hello,

I've been trying to resolve an issue with the ASUS Z390-P motherboard that I purchased recently. I have an i5-9500 in it, and I have the BIOS update downloaded onto a flash drive, but I am unable to access the BIOS to even update it. Upon starting the computer, I get the ASUS splash screen prompting me to hit F2 or DEL, but when I do, nothing happens and I land at an error page that shows it recognizes all of my hardware (RAM, CPU, Storage), but says, "Please enter setup to recover BIOS setting. USB over current status detected!! System will shut down after 15 seconds."

Now, I am using a Razer keyboard, so is it possible that the system is not recognizing the keyboard in time for me to hit the key to enter BIOS setup?

I have tried removing the CMOS battery and putting it back in, but maybe I didn't leave it out of the slot long enough?
